Detector accuracy claims do not hold up evenly across students. The core finding, published in Patterns in 2023, tested seven commercial detectors against 91 TOEFL essays written under supervised exam conditions by non-native English speakers. The mean false-positive rate was 61.3%, while essays by US eighth-graders were classified almost perfectly. The tools were measuring how elaborate the prose was, not who wrote it.
A rate measured on a population is being applied to a person. When Turnitin launched its detector claiming a 1% false positive rate, Vanderbilt University did the arithmetic against its own 75,000 annual submissions — around 750 students — and disabled the tool. Dozens of institutions have since done the same, and published their reasoning.

The durable answer is design, not detection. If a task can be completed acceptably by a machine that never met your students and does not know what you taught, the task was measuring something you did not intend to measure. That was true before any of this existed.
Nothing in this section is legal advice, and rules differ everywhere. What it offers is a procedure: what to check before you raise a concern, how to open the conversation, and what to say to a parent who asks whether a machine accused their child.
One principle sits underneath all of it. A false accusation of cheating is not a small administrative error — it goes on a record, it changes how a student is seen by other staff, and it teaches a young person that being honest did not protect them. Following the procedures here means you will occasionally let something through. That is the correct trade, because the other error is the one you cannot undo.
